“I’m thrilled to unleash my new restaurant, Brasserie B, at Caesars Palace in Las Vegas,” said Bobby Flay.
Guests can also enjoy a beverage program featuring classic brasserie cocktails and martinis, France-focused wines by the glass, as well as draft beer, bottled beer and cider. Visitors can expect the unexpected, as Flay puts his signature twists on traditional frites, unique raw bar selections, a variety of starters and entrees and desserts.
